Composable Infrastructure Market size is expected to be valued at $18.6 billion by 2030 and is set to grow at a CAGR of 19.6% during the forecast period from 2024-2030. Composable infrastructure is a dynamic approach to IT infrastructure management that involves pooling and allocating computing, storage, and networking resources based on specific application or workload requirements. Growing demand of digital transformation in IT and telecom industries along with the demand for agility and flexibility in IT infrastructure is the primary driver propelling the composable infrastructure market. As organizations adopt the cloud, composable infrastructure emerges as a strategic solution. By enabling dynamic resource allocation and orchestration, this technology empowers businesses to optimize operations, reduce costs, and accelerate innovation.

The integration of AI and machine learning capabilities is a pivotal trend shaping the composable infrastructure market. By harnessing the power of these technologies, platforms can gain predictive capabilities, enabling them to anticipate resource requirements and optimize allocation accordingly. Machine learning algorithms can analyse vast amounts of data to identify patterns and trends, leading to improved workload placement, fault detection, and performance optimization. This intelligent automation not only enhances operational efficiency but also unlocks new possibilities for innovation and business growth. Also, there is a growing emphasis on security enhancement. Safeguarding sensitive data and maintaining system integrity becomes increasingly complex due to the frequent changes in resource allocation and configuration. To address these challenges, robust security measures such as zero-trust architecture, advanced threat detection and micro-segmentation are being implemented to protect against cyber threats and ensure compliance with data privacy regulations.

Software is the Leading Segment

Software is the leading segment by type in the composable infrastructure market. The software layer is brain that orchestrates and manages the entire system and is responsible for managing and coordinating the composition along with the decomposition of hardware resources. Software-driven automation is essential for efficient resource allocation and optimization. On other hand, Software-defined infrastructure provides greater agility and adaptability compared to traditional hardware-centric approaches. IT and Telecom is the Largest Segment

Composable Infrastructure Market is led majorly by the IT and telecom industry. These industries require highly dynamic, scalable and efficient IT environments to support their core operations. Due to rapid growth of data traffic and the deployment of 5G networks, the network infrastructure is becoming increasingly complex. The industry's need to manage complex networks coupled with the increasing demand for data-intensive services makes composable infrastructure a critical tool for optimizing resource utilization and improving service delivery. Companies offering IT services such as cloud service providers and managed service providers, heavily rely on composable infrastructure to deliver flexible and scalable solutions to their clients. North America Dominates the Market

North America stands out as the dominant region in the composable infrastructure market, holding approximately 39% of the global market share. This leadership is driven by the region's significant investments in technology and advanced IT infrastructure. forefront of adopting and deploying composable infrastructure. The high demand for scalable and flexible solutions to support cloud computing, data-intensive applications and digital transformation initiatives further solidifies North America's position. The region’s mature IT ecosystem coupled with a strong focus on operational efficiency and cost management and is supported by substantial investments in IT infrastructure and significant contributions from the technology sector to the GDP. For instance, AWS’s $30 billion investment in cloud infrastructure and Hewlett Packard Enterprise Co.’s $1 billion in R&D demonstrate the region’s commitment to advancing composable infrastructure. Additionally, the technology sector’s 9.6% contribution to the U.S. GDP highlights the economic importance of technology investments.

Complexity and Management in Implementation is a Challenge ?

?One of the primary challenges in implementing composable infrastructure is the increased complexity involved in managing and orchestrating diverse resources. Lack of sophisticated orchestration, automation tools, network topology brings such complexities. Also ensuring data security and compliance in a dynamic environment where resources are constantly changing poses such challenges. To address these challenges, as components can be dynamically combined and reconfigured, organizations need to invest in robust management tools, develop skilled teams, and adopt best practices for security, performance and cost optimization.
